Tips For Repairing UPVC Windows

uPVC windows can enhance the value of your home and you will save money on energy costs. This is especially true in the winter. They are simple to maintain but could require adjustment as time passes.

A window that won't shut or a handle that is stiff and difficult to use are common problems. These issues can be quickly and easily fixed.

Frames for replacement

UPVC (unplasticized polyvinylchloride) windows are becoming more popular among homeowners because of their low price, energy-efficiency, and durability. They are also easy to maintain and offer many advantages over traditional wooden frames. However, uPVC can be damaged by extreme weather conditions and by improper use. It is important to replace a window frame that is in line with the design of your current frame and will fit into the opening. If you're not sure which kind of uPVC to purchase, 257634 you can ask for assistance from a uPVC installation company.

Sash movement is a common cause of damage in uPVC Windows. This can lead to a loose attachment between the frame and the sash. This can lead to condensation and decrease the insulation of the window. This issue can be resolved by replacing the handles or hinges. If the frame is badly damaged or sagging, it might be time to think about replacing the whole window.

When a uPVC window is in need of repair, it's an ideal idea to engage a professional to replace the parts and bring back its appearance. In addition to ensuring that the job is done properly Professionals can ensure that the new frame is watertight and secure. They can also assist you to select a color that complements your home's decor and increase the value of your home.

It is also a good idea to have your uPVC windows fixed as quickly as possible. They may become brittle and therefore not reliable. A uPVC window can be made more durable by using special seals that will prevent moisture leakage and reduce energy consumption.

Contrary to North American standard windows, European UPVC windows can be adjusted. The sash can be moved lateraly and vertically in less than 1 minute using an Allen key or Torx T15. However, this isn't recommended for black windows because the black pigment acts as a plasticizer and degrades UPVC.

Replacement glass

It may be time to replace your uPVC windows glass if they're showing signs of wear. This is a cheap method to enhance the appearance of your home and increase its value. There are a variety of replacement glasses, therefore it is important to select one that is suitable for your needs. Here are some tips that will aid you in making the right choice.

You will need to measure the width and height of your window prior to you purchase replacement glass. To get the most precise result, you should take measurements from three different places. The first measurement should be taken from the top left, the second from the top right and the final one should be taken from the middle of your window.

It's not as difficult as it seems to measure and replace a window. It is easy to do when you have the right tools and follow the guidelines. New windows made of uPVC offer many benefits including improved performance and lower energy bills. In addition, it is easy to clean and can be customised to fit your personal preferences.

There are many reasons that a uPVC windows might need to be replaced. A draft is often caused by windows that don't seal properly. This could be caused by moisture between the glass panes. This is a typical issue that can be resolved by a proper humidity and ventilation control.

Another reason to replace a window is if the handle's lock breaks or when you are not able to open or close the windows without using the force. In this situation you should contact a repair company for assistance.

You can upgrade your uPVC window to a double-glazed model that will add insulation. This type of window consists of two glass panes separated by a spacer and often filled with Krypton gas or argon to reduce heat loss. uPVC windows are an excellent option for homes with cold climates. They can save you a good amount of cost on heating bills.

Replacement hinges

When the window opens and closes, the hinges of uPVC windows are constantly under stress. It is therefore essential to keep them lubricated. This will allow them to last longer and decrease the frequency of repairs. This can be accomplished by spraying a silicone on a regular schedule. Also, avoid shutting doors too much and always use the handles to close them. This will stop the hinges from becoming damaged and loose.

If your uPVC window handle isn't easy to open, it could be a sign that it should be replaced. In most cases, the issue can be resolved by replacing the handle without having to replace the whole window. However in the event that the handle is badly damaged or the window is not able to be opened, replacement will be necessary.

There are a variety of factors that can cause this issue, including dirt or a lack of the lubrication. In some instances, this issue can be solved by cleaning the handle and then applying a suitable oil. If the handle has rusted to the point that it is not able to be cleaned or reattached replacing it is necessary.

Replacement locks

uPVC window locks can be an excellent security feature for your home, especially if it is situated near a busy street. The right lock can make a huge difference, whether you own important items that you are unable to lose in your home, or simply want to stop your neighbors from snooping around your items. There are a variety of techniques and tricks you can use to keep your home safe. However, it is always recommended to buy in the highest-quality locks, especially for windows that provide access to the most valuable things.

Based on the type of uPVC lock and handle you have it may not be simple to replace the locks. It is first necessary to determine the type of uPVC you have in order to find the right replacement. This will help you save time and effort in the end. This will ensure that the new uPVC locks and handles fit properly and are as secure and secure as they can be.

If your uPVC window is difficult to open, it could be that the multipoint lock mechanism is damaged or isn't functioning properly. If you are unsure of the cause, it's recommended to speak with an expert.

Another issue that is common is an uPVC window that doesn't close. It may seem like a minor issue, but it can compromise the security of your home and trigger drafts. If left unattended, it could lead to water damage and dampness. If your uPVC windows aren't closing properly, this could be an indication of structural issues within the frame.

It is possible to repair uPVC windows that don't close by following a few simple steps. If your uPVC windows aren't closing it could be due wear-out of hinges that have caused the sash and casing to separate. This gap can cause drafts, which in turn decreases energy efficiency, but may also increase the risk of burglary.
